SOFAFEA Districts

The membership of the Society of the First African Families of English America shall be organized into ten Regional societies. Each District Society shall regulate all matters pertaining to its own affairs. The following sets forth the appropriate districts:

(a) The New England District is composed of the states of Connecticut, Maine, Massachusetts, New Hampshire, Rhode Island and Vermont;

(b) The North Atlantic District is composed of the states of New York and New Jersey;

(c) The Mid-Atlantic District is composed of the states of Delaware, District of Columbia, Maryland, Pennsylvania, Virginia and West Virginia;

(d) The South Atlantic District is composed of the states of Alabama, Florida, Georgia, Kentucky, Mississippi, North Carolina, South Carolina, and Tennessee;

(e) The South Central District is composed of the states of Arkansas, Louisiana, New Mexico; Oklahoma and Texas;

(f) The Great Lakes District is composed of the states of Illinois, Indiana, Michigan, Minnesota, Ohio, and Wisconsin;

(g) The Central District is composed of the states of Iowa, Kansas, Missouri, Nebraska, North Dakota, and South Dakota;

(h) The Rocky Mountain District is composed of the states of Arizona, Colorado, Idaho, Montana, Utah and Wyoming; 

(i) The Western District is composed of the states of Alaska, California, Hawaii, Nevada, Oregon and Washington; and

(j) The President General will establish as appropriate an International District Society to represent international interests.

 

As the most diverse genealogical society, our regions are designed to meet the diverse needs of our members at the community and regional level.
